What is a 4ft Bunk Bed?
A 4ft bunk bed, also referred to as a small double or three-quarter bed, generally measures around 120 cm (approximately 47 inches) in width. This bed size serves as a middle ground in between a twin and a double bed, making it ideal for those wanting to conserve area while still providing adequate sleeping area. The bunk bed structure features two levels, allowing 2 individuals to sleep conveniently without using up extra floor space.

Factors to consider When Choosing a 4ft Bunk Bed
While there are numerous advantages to 4ft Bunk Beds With Double Bed On Bottom beds, potential purchasers should keep numerous consider mind:
1. Safety Features
When selecting a bunk bed, safety needs to be the top priority, particularly for children. Search for functions such as guardrails, tough ladders, and a steady frame. Make sure the bed abides by security requirements.
2. Material & & Build Quality
4ft bunk beds are readily available in numerous products, consisting of wood and metal. Each product has its own set of benefits and disadvantages. Solid wood beds are sturdy and aesthetically pleasing but can be heavier. Metal frames are frequently lighter and can be a more economical option.
3. Height & & Space While 4ft bunk beds save flooring space, it’s necessary to check the ceiling height in your space to make sure the top bunk is functional. Typically, a minimum of 2 feet of clearance above the top mattress will make for a comfy atmosphere.
4. Assembly & & Moving
Many bunk beds need assembly, so consider your ability and willingness to assemble them. Additionally, if you’re moving the bed in the future, guarantee it can fit through doorways and tight areas.

What is the weight limit for a 4ft bunk bed?
While it differs by model, a lot of 4ft bunk beds can support between 200-300 pounds on the top bunk and approximately 300-600 pounds on the bottom Bunk Beds Double On Bottom. Constantly describe the producer’s specifications for precise limits.
2. Are 4ft bunk beds suitable for adults?
Yes, many modern 4ft bunk beds are developed to accommodate adults comfortably, making them ideal for visitor spaces, shared living areas, or even as irreversible beds in studio apartments.
3. Can I include a mattress topper to my 4ft bunk bed?
Definitely, provided it does not go beyond the bed’s height clearance. Simply ensure it fits firmly in between the guardrails on the top bunk to keep safety.
4. How do I keep my 4ft bunk bed?
Routine maintenance includes tightening up screws and bolts, examining for structural integrity, and cleansing based on the product type (wood or metal). Avoid utilizing extreme chemicals that might harm the surface.
